What is the french word for knew?

to know = savoir I knew = je savais you knew = tu savais he, she knew = il, elle savait we knew = nous savions you knew = vous saviez they knew = ils, elles savaient


How do you say 'i knew you would like it' in french?

"Je savais que tu l'aimerais." "Je savais que vous l'aimeriez." (formal)
